PETTUS
PETTUS is a Texas oil lease in Young County, Railroad Commission district 09, operated by Ridge Oil Company. It has 1 wellbore on file with the Commission. Reported production runs from November 1996 to February 2000, totalling 12,712 barrels. The lease is not currently producing. Its strongest month on the record we hold was July 1997, at 554 barrels.
